“Cherry Blossom Clinic” is a song by British rock band The Move. The song tells the story of a man slipping into madness and what he imagines as he hallucinates in his clinic room. The song features a string and brass arrangement by Tony Visconti. Keeping with the theme of madness, a line in the song about a “teatray in the sky” is a reference from Lewis Carroll’s Alice in Wonderland. Although scheduled as the next single after the top 10 hit “Flowers in the Rain”, the release was cancelled in the wake of a scandal surrounding a promotional stunt postcard sent out for “Flowers in the Rain”. “Cherry Blossom Clinic” was included on The Move’s first album, but its b-side “Vote for Me” was not released until 1998.
